Fabrizio Romano confirms Mamadou Sarr to return to Chelsea
Chelsea held talks with Mamadou Sarr about recalling him from his loan at Strasbourg.
This would see Aaron Anselmino, who was recalled from his loan at Borussia Dortmund, heading to France to replace Sarr.
And it’s now confirmed to be happening.
Fabrizio Romano has revealed that Chelsea are set to recall Mamadou Sarr from Strasbourg.
Decision made as Chelsea believes Sarr is a top talent at centre back for the long term, a key part of the project, and his return is imminent. Formal steps to follow with Chelsea on deadline day.

Mamadou Sarr is the sensible option for Chelsea
Mamadou Sarr was one of the standouts during the African Cup of Nations, which is a huge reason as to why his development at Chelsea has been put on fast forward.
The fact that he played under Rosenior during his time at Strasbourg also helps. He knows exactly the kind of player he’s getting, and it’s a big reason why Sarr wants to come back.
It’s a cost-effective way of getting a centre-back before the deadline, but it’s not what fans will want.
